Fred Wilson Hunt 1896–1990 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 4 Jun 1896

Birth Location: Marshall County, Kentucky, USA

Death Date: 23 Jun 1990

Death Location: Marshall Co., Kentucky

Father: Andrew Hunt

Mother: Martha Hunt

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

In 1896, Fred Wilson Hunt entered the world in Marshall County, Kentucky, USA, born to Andrew Jackson Hunt And Martha Adeline Addie Smith Hunt. Fred Wilson Hunt passed away in 1990 in Marshall Co., Kentucky.
